Maximizing Nutrition for Broiler Growth

Raising productive broiler chickens relies heavily on providing a well-balanced and nutrient-rich feed. These rapidly growing birds have intense nutritional requirements to support their maturation and achieve optimal market weight. A carefully formulated feeding program should include the essential nutrients – protein, energy, fats, carbohydrates, vitamins, and minerals – in the correct ratios. This ensures adequate nutrient availability to fuel their metabolic processes, promote robust plumage, and maintain a strong immune system. By fine-tuning the broiler's feeding program, producers can enhance their flock's overall performance, leading to faster growth rates, improved feed conversion ratios, and ultimately, higher return on investment.

Layer Feed Meeting Egg Production Needs

Meeting the nutritional demands of laying hens is essential for maximizing egg production. A complete layer feed provides the necessary nutrients to foster healthy growth, egg size, and overall flock welfare. Key components of a quality layer feed include protein, grains, fats, vitamins, and minerals. The exact proportions will vary depending on the stage of production and the individual type of hens.

Providing a consistent source of clean water is equally critical for layer hens. Water aids in nutrient absorption, egg formation, and check here temperature control. Monitoring flock behavior to the feed and adjusting rations as needed can help optimize production and ensure a healthy flock.

Poultry Nutrient Requirements for Poultry Species

Meeting the diverse nutritional requirements of assorted poultry species is crucial for enhancing their growth, health . Feed formulations should be carefully adjusted to each species' specific needs, considering factors such as age, breed, and production goal . Essential elements include protein, sugars, fats, vitamins, and minerals. Protein is vital for muscle development and tissue maintenance, while carbohydrates provide energy . Fats are a concentrated supply of energy, and vitamins and minerals play crucial roles in various metabolic functions .

  • For broiler chickens, a high-protein diet is necessary to support rapid growth.
  • Layers require adequate calcium and vitamin D for strong eggshells.
  • Turkeys need higher amounts of protein than other poultry species.

A balanced and correctly composed diet is essential in achieving optimal results in all poultry species. Regular monitoring and adjustments can be necessary to ensure that the birds' nutritional needs are effectively met.
